The geomagnetic variation anomaly in the northern Pyrenees: study of the temporal variation

Résumé

The existence and the spatial properties of an important geomagnetic anomaly in the north of the eastern part of the Pyrenees have been described in a previous paper of this journal (Babour et al.). The temporal dependance of the anomalous magnetic field and its relation with the normal field is now studied. Due to its remarkable property — separation of spatial and temporal variations — only one component of the anomalous field at one station needs to be considered. A high coherency between the variations of the anomalous field and those of the normal field projected in the direction 40°E of north is found. Transfer functions are obtained in the frequency domain and also directly in the time domain using two different methods. The various estimates of the transfer function are in good agreement for the period range 20min–2hr. As the anomaly is due to a concentration of currents induced elsewhere, the obtained transfer function is interpreted in terms of a non-local relation associated with the area where the induction takes place which is identified with oceanic regions. Using reasonable assumptions, the transfer function is shown to be connected to the ratio of the electric to magnetic field over oceanic areas. The existence of a highly conducting medium at 50 km depth is proposed. The mechanism responsible for the concentration of currents is qualitatively discussed in relation with the geometry of continental margins.
